Week 1 Skinny: Yukon vs. Mustang

The 6A rivals combined for 100 points in last years’ season opener.

YUKON, Oklahoma – The scoreboard operator at Miller Pride Stadium could be in for a long night when Yukon hosts Mustang Friday. Last year at Mustang, the Broncos outscored the Millers winning 53-47.

Yukon quarterback Corbin Jones torched the Broncos last season for seven touchdowns in his first varsity game, but two interceptions for a touchdown and a kick return for a score helped Mustang rally by the Millers.

Jones enters the showdown with the intent to play as close to perfection as he can.

“I’m just thinking about executing, no mistakes this year.”

The Broncos know they could be in for a long night if they let Jones get into a rhythm on offense.

“The key for us is to get pressure on him. He can’t just stand-up and throw all the time and feel comfortable in the pocket,” Mustang head coach Ty Prestidge said.

If this year’s game starts to resemble the 2009 matchup, the Broncos will be ready.

“The defense is prepared this year more than last year. If they come out firing, we are going to come out shooting too,” Mustang quarterback Brandon Taylor said.

The Broncos have won the last two meeting with the Millers.

Yukon will get one final shot against Mustang at Miller Pride Stadium Friday. The Millers will say goodbye to their current address when they move east a few miles. Yukon’s new high school is expected to be ready by the start of fall 2011.
